The French Black Metal band The Great Old Ones, have unveiled the artwork, tracklisting and
release date for their new sophomore album, "TEKELI-LI".

The Album will be released on 16 April 2014 and will again feature artwork by guitarist Jeff
Grimal.

The album will feature six songs;
1. Je ne suis pas fou (1min19)
2. Antarctica (9min40)
3. The Elder Things (9min14)
4. Awakening (7min54)
5. The Ascend (7min28)
6. Behind the Mountains (17min50)
